Smith reframes libertarian ideals through his science fiction narratives, blending imaginative worlds with a strong focus on individual freedom and minimal government. His early book, "The Probability Broach", explores an alternate reality where personal liberties and limited governmental control create a radically different America. This author’s works, including the "Lando Calrissian" trilogy, not only entertain but also provoke thought about societal structures and the role of authority. Smith’s narratives are direct and action-oriented, yet they delve deeply into philosophical questions about autonomy and state power. These themes, central to his bio, offer readers a lens to examine real-world political issues through the realm of speculative fiction.\n\nSmith’s impact extends beyond fiction; he was a prolific essayist and political activist. By founding "The Libertarian Enterprise", he created a platform for discussing anarcho-capitalist ideas, further bridging the gap between political philosophy and storytelling. His coordinated arm series, which includes titles like "The Wardove" and "Henry Martyn", exemplifies his method of integrating space exploration and speculative technology with libertarian themes. Readers interested in the intersection of political philosophy and imaginative literature find in Smith’s work both a challenge to conventional thinking and an affirmation of the value of personal liberty.\n\nMoreover, Smith’s contributions to libertarian science fiction earned him the Prometheus Award multiple times, recognizing his significant influence in the genre. He created compelling universes that not only entertained but also engaged audiences in meaningful discussions about freedom and governance. For readers seeking thought-provoking narratives grounded in libertarian ideology, Smith’s novels and essays provide both inspiration and insight, encouraging a reevaluation of societal norms through the power of speculative storytelling.
